This item is the SciSys Kasparov Turbostar 432, an iconic electronic chess computer from the 1980s. The device was the result of an early collaboration between manufacturer SciSys and the then World Champion Garry Kasparov.
Key Features
Release: Introduced around 1984/1985 as the successor to the Superstar 36K.
Hardware: It runs on a 4 MHz 6502 processor and has 32 KB ROM and 4 KB RAM.
Play levels: The computer features 31 adjustable play levels and more than 4,000 programmable tournament settings.
Technology: The board uses pressure sensors; by pressing a lighted pawn you register your move.
Strength: In the 1980s it was estimated at an Elo rating above 2,000, which was extremely strong for a consumer computer at the time.
Usage and Power: The device can be powered by an 8V DC adapter or by 6 C batteries (LR14), allowing you to play for about 8 to 15 hours. The computer's moves are indicated by red LEDs at the edges of the board.
